Voice Connector Service Has Best-Ever 1st Week STAFF REPORT V oice Connector, the new electronic voice- mail service offered by The Jewish News in conjunc- tion with its People Connec- tor personals, registered nearly 2,400 minutes of user time in its first weekend of operation. The total was nearly twice that reported by other large Jewish weekly newspapers. "That's phenomenal," said Bonnie Lazar, sales repre- sentative for MicroVoice Applications, Inc., the firm which handles the service for The Jewish News and a number of other Jewish pa- pers. "No Jewish paper has done as well at the start," she said. Papers such as the Nor- thern California Jewish Bulletin in San Francisco and the Jewish Exponent in Philadelphia reported first- week tallies amounting to about half Detroit's total. The bulk of the total is from persons who, by dialing a special 900 number, either listened to recorded mes- sages from People Connector advertisers or recorded their responses to those personal ads. Of the actual 2,403 minutes used on the 900 number, 2,336 were used on Friday, Saturday and Sun- day of last week. Sunday led with 1,000 minutes. People Connector adver- tisers are given a code and a password which enables them to access the system. If they desire, they can leave a two-minute message in the system for those dialing the 900 number to hear. Thirty-six of 78 People Connector advertisers recorded ads for their voice- mail boxes on the 800 number, said People Con- nector maven Shirley Ber- man, The Jewish News re- ceptionist. The leading re- sponse-getter was a male advertiser with 17 messages left via the 900 number. "One woman called to place an ad in the People Connector and told me what a wonderful service the newspaper is offering," said Mrs. Berman. The woman said she used the service to respond to an ad and liked the system. Arthur Horwitz, associate publisher of The Jewish News, attributed the outstanding response to Voice Connector to "the loyal following the paper has engendered among Detroiters. "We are pleased to be pro- viding this service to the Jewish singles of our com- munity," he said. "We believe it is a positive tool for bringing singles together in these fast-paced times." The three-session seminar, presented by communications specialist Barbara Halpern, examines the privileges of in- dividuality that help singles make it on their own. Other topics include techniques for building relationships; methods to increase con- fidence and self-esteem and ways to confront personal con- cerns by evaluating roles, relationships and sexuality.
